Output 08db8df3aa75afceaa88ce7cfa6ee8bf6a02d26b6f5e6dbb7743eb2cef2eec8d:0

value
8663002
script pubkey
OP_HASH160 OP_PUSHBYTES_20 daaf789cd98a1f013f9b1ce92dc00a8af69ec9dc OP_EQUAL
address
3MdKSK2MTHdC5CDZ5U15sTghcMB3KzQh3m
transaction
08db8df3aa75afceaa88ce7cfa6ee8bf6a02d26b6f5e6dbb7743eb2cef2eec8d
confirmations
403873
spent
true